A well-written set of covenants, conditions, and restrictions (CC&Rs) defines the HOA's rules for residents. These often cover dimensions such as property maintenance, landscaping, parking, noise levels, and even permitted pet breeds. It's crucial to familiarize yourself with these guidelines to guarantee compliance and avoid any potential issues.
HOAs also collect fees from residents to finance the maintenance and operations of community amenities and shared spaces. These include expenses such as landscaping, pool upkeep, snow removal, security services, and administrative costs. The amount of your HOA fee will vary based on the size and scope of your community.
Make sure you thoroughly review your HOA's financial documents to understand how fees are allocated. You have the right to seek clarification on any aspect of HOA rules and fees. Open communication with your HOA board is key to resolving any concerns or questions you may have.

Understanding HOA Costs and Guidelines
Deciding to purchase a home within a development governed by a Homeowners Association (HOA) can be a smart decision. HOAs often offer amenities and preserve common areas, improving the overall appeal of your home. However, it's vital to fully comprehend the associated costs and guidelines before making your final decision. HOA fees are typically levied monthly or annually and can vary widely based on factors such as the scope of the community, amenities offered, and the HOA's expenditures.
These fees are used to fund various outlays, including landscaping, repair of common areas, insurance, and management. It's critical to review the HOA's covenants, conditions, and restrictions (CC&Rs), which outline the rules governing resident behavior. CC&Rs can regulate a extensive range of topics, from animal policies to architectural controls.
- Familiarize yourself the HOA's financial statements and budget to estimate their spending habits.
- Go to HOA meetings to be aware of current issues and decisions.
- Communicate your HOA board members if you have questions about fees, guidelines, or issues.
